An exceptional original mid-century modern expandable dining table designed by Merton Gershun for the prestigious American of Martinsville. Part of one of the company's most coveted mid-century lines, this piece features the highly recognizable, inlaid brushed nickel "X" accent motifs flush-mounted into the four corners of the tabletop.

Crafted from premium American walnut, the table boasts a beautiful straight-grain top pattern, clean geometric apron lines, and sleek tapered legs. This incredibly clever design is a masterclass in mid-century versatility: in its unextended form, it functions as a compact and space-saving 36-inch square table. When the two included 12-inch matching extension leaves are inserted, it expands into a 60-inch rectangular dining table that comfortably hosts six guests.

A sophisticated and functional anchor piece representing the apex of 1950s/1960s American furniture manufacturing.

Designer: Merton Gershun

Manufacturer: American of Martinsville

Material: Walnut, Brushed Nickel Inlays

Style: Mid-Century Modern / American Modernism

Form: Square to Rectangle Expandable

Dimensions
Length (Closed): 36" (36" x 36" Square)

Length (Fully Extended): 60"

Leaves: Includes (2) 12" matching extension leaves

Depth: 36"

Height: 30"

Excellent vintage condition, lightly restored. The walnut top surface is remarkably clean with a rich tone and a well-preserved finish. The iconic nickel "X" inlays are secure and flush with the wood. The expansion tracking slides operate smoothly. Expect minor, light surface scuffs on the lower legs consistent with age and gentle use, which do not detract from the table's elegant presentation.
